Finger dislocation occurs when the bones of a finger joint become separated, often resulting from trauma, such as a sports injury, a fall, or a direct blow. This condition typically affects the proximal interphalangeal joint, the joint closest to the hand, although dislocations can occur at other joints in the fingers as well. The dislocation may result in visible deformity, swelling, bruising, and severe pain at the site of injury. Patients may experience difficulty in moving the affected finger and in performing daily tasks, which can significantly impact their quality of life. The dislocated joint may be visibly out of place, and there might be an abnormal angle or shape to the finger. Diagnosis is usually made through a physical examination, where the healthcare provider assesses the range of motion, palpates the area to check for tenderness, and checks for circulation to the finger. Imaging studies like X-rays are typically performed to confirm the dislocation and to rule out associated fractures. Immediate treatment involves the reduction of the dislocated joint, which means gently manipulating the finger back into its proper position. This process can often be done in a clinical setting under conscious sedation or local anesthesia to minimize discomfort. Once the joint is successfully reduced, immobilization with splints or buddy tape may be employed to prevent further injury. Pain relief can be administered through ice applications or medications, and follow-up care often includes physical therapy to restore motion and strength in the finger post-injury. In some cases, particularly if a dislocation is recurrent or if there are associated ligament injuries, surgical intervention may be necessary to stabilize the joint and prevent future dislocations. Post-treatment, patients are advised to avoid activities that could strain the finger until it has fully healed. Recovery time varies but may take from a few weeks to several months, depending on the severity of the dislocation and any additional injuries. The prognosis is generally favorable for isolated finger dislocations, with most individuals regaining normal function and mobility, though stiffness and swelling may persist for a while. It's crucial for individuals who suffer a dislocation to seek medical attention promptly to minimize complications and to ensure proper healing of the joint and surrounding structures. Without appropriate treatment, a dislocated finger can lead to long-term problems, such as chronic pain, arthritis, or functional impairment of the hand. Awareness of proper techniques in sports and activities that engage the hands can also help reduce the risk of dislocations, emphasizing the importance of preventative measures alongside effective treatment.
